+  <h3 id="pr7.0">April xxth, 2024, FFmpeg 7.0 "XXX"</h3>
+  <p>
+  A new major release, <a href="download.html#release_7.0">FFmpeg 7.0 
"XXX"</a>,
+  is now available for download. The most noteworthy changes for most users are
+  a <a href="#vvcdec">native VVC decoder</a>, <a href="#iamf">IAMF support</a>,
+  or a <a href="#cli_threading">multi-threaded <code>ffmpeg</code> CLI 
tool</a>.
+  </p>
+
+  <p>
+  This release is <em>not</em> backwards compatible, removing APIs deprecated 
before 6.0.
+  The biggest change for most library callers will be the removal of the old 
bitmask-based
+  channel layout API, replaced by the <code>AVChannelLayout</code> API 
allowing such
+  features as custom channel ordering, or Ambisonics. Certain deprecated 
<code>ffmpeg</code>
+  CLI options were also removed, and a C11-compliant compiler is now required 
to build
+  the code.
+  </p>
+
+  <p>
+  As usual, there is also a number of new supported formats and codecs, new 
filters, APIs,
+  and countless smaller features and bugfixes. Compared to 6.0, the 
<code>git</code> repository
+  contains almost &sim;2000 new commits by &sim;100 authors, touching 
&gt;100000 lines in
+  &sim;2000 files &mdash; thanks to everyone who contributed. See the
+  <a 
href="https://git.videolan.org/?p=ffmpeg.git;a=blob_plain;f=Changelog;hb=n7.0";>Changelog</a>,
+  <a 
href="https://git.videolan.org/?p=ffmpeg.git;a=blob_plain;f=doc/APIchanges;hb=n7.0";>APIchanges</a>,
+  and the git log for more comprehensive lists of changes.
+  </p>
